Abstract

This study aims to determine differences in student learning outcomes in English subjects in two classes, with first experimental class using scramble method and second experimental class using word square method. This type of research is quantitative research with quasi experiment type. In this research the sampling technique using saturated sampling technique. The sample in this research is the students of class IIIA and students of class IIIB at SDIT At-Taufiq Tangerang City. Instruments in this study using objective tests in short form. Based on the calculation using t-test, it is found that t-count > t-table (3,1> 2,011) at significant level α = 0,05. The average score in experimental class I using scramble method is 69.58 and the average score in experiment class II using word square method is 78.2. So the word square method is better than scramble method. Keywords: scramble method, word square method, student learning outcomes
